I am getting all sorts of new bad mail issues on a server running 7.5.3 on FreeBSD 5.3. It is not updating forwards, catch alls are not working to the most part.

However, when I attempted to add in a maps server, I recieved this message, server host name removed from message:

Unable to update superserver configuration file: MailMng->MailMng->setMapsProtection() failed: mailmng failed: mailmng: popen_exec:
command failed code: 1, bsdtar 1.01.011, libarchive 1.01.013
Use gtar
/usr/bin/gtar

Unable to resolve hostname or establish network access to localhost: servername. You should fix this problem prior to instaling Plesk.
 
Note to anyone setting up a new server. Be sure you check and fix the /etc/hosts file from the internal IP to the new IP -before- you put the server online.
